 Ipswitch, more than two-thirds of all spam can be qualified as deceptive, typified by spammers disguising their illegitimate links behind unrelated graphics and pictures, or by camouflaging their site as a commonly used consumer e-tail site.

Since the blacklist only tracks recognised spam sites, this filtering technique virtually guarantees users a zero percent false positive rate. Ipswitch proactively searches out and identifies spam sites to broaden the reach of its URL Domain Blacklist by propagating false email addresses across the Internet, and the software provider delivers bi-monthly updates to all Ipswitch IMail Server users.
